NKDA to set up a system for segregation of garbage at source

As a part of the Clean City Green City mission initiated by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ee, the Newtown Kolkata Development Authority (NKDA) has decided to segregate the garbage collected from different places in Newtown at their sources.

Senior officials of the agency will meet the firms that undertake recycling work, to discuss the matter.

There is also a proposal for big housing complexes to do their own composting and the NKDA authorities will sit in meetings with them to discuss the issue.

In the Nabadiganta Industrial Township Authority (NDITA), there is already a composting machine and another one has been installed in Newtown. Both the machines are doing composting on an experimental basis. Manure from the compost will be used for rooftop gardening and rooftop urban farming.
